The Mackie Mix5 is a compact analog mixer designed to combine microphones, instruments, playback devices, and other line-level sources into a single stereo mix. Its five-channel format includes one mic/line channel and two stereo line-input channels, making it suited to small recording setups, podcasting, streaming, rehearsal spaces, and simple live sound systems. Dedicated main outputs, RCA tape connections, and a headphone output provide practical routing for monitoring, playback, and recording.

This mixer is a sensible choice for users who need hands-on level control without a computer-based interface or digital menu system. The channel layout supports one XLR microphone source alongside stereo sources such as keyboards, media players, audio interfaces, or other line-level equipment. It is an analog-only mixer, so a separate audio interface is needed when USB computer audio connectivity is required.

The Mix5 is built around Mackie's high-headroom, low-noise mixer design and a single mic/line preamp. Its mic input has a specified equivalent input noise rating of -125 dBu, while the mic-input-to-output frequency response is rated from 20 Hz to 30 kHz within +0/-1 dB at unity gain. These specifications support clean signal handling for compact desktop and portable audio systems.

Channel 1 provides a two-band EQ with high shelving at 12 kHz and low shelving at 80 Hz, each offering up to 15 dB of boost or cut. This gives users straightforward tonal adjustment for a microphone or mono line source without adding outboard processing. Individual channel level controls, pan/balance control, main mix level control, and output metering help manage gain structure during use.

For system expansion, the Mix5 can feed powered speakers, amplifiers, recorders, or another audio device from its main and tape outputs. Stereo RCA tape inputs allow playback from compatible devices, while the 1/4-inch headphone output has its own CR/Phones level control. The Mix5 provides constant +15V phantom power on its XLR input, so microphone compatibility should be checked carefully before connection.

Design & Installation

The Mix5 uses a rugged, portable compact-mixer design intended for desktop, home-studio, rehearsal, and mobile applications. Its control surface places input connections, gain controls, EQ, level controls, output controls, and metering within a small footprint. Mackie specifies dimensions of 5.5 inches wide by 7.7 inches deep by 1.7 inches high, with a weight of 1.4 pounds.

Connect a balanced XLR microphone or line source to channel 1, then connect stereo line-level devices to the two 1/4-inch stereo input pairs. Use the main L/R outputs for a speaker system or external audio equipment, and use the RCA tape output for compatible recording inputs. The supplied external AC power supply connects to the mixer first; because phantom power is always active on the Mix5 XLR input, do not connect ribbon microphones or single-ended unbalanced microphones to that input.
